Overcapping on Focus

With Kill Command Icon Kill Command generating a healthy amount of Focus, and Raptor Strike Icon Raptor Strike being relatively cheap, it is easy to reach maximum Focus too often. On one hand, you want to never delay Kill Command too much. On the other hand, you do not want to waste the Focus that it generates. You should always use Raptor Strike enough to prevent you from ever capping on Focus, without letting Kill Command be off cooldown for too long. The goal is always to maximize Focus generation and spending.

(Not) Knowing How To Sim Yourself

It is impossible to correctly play and optimize a Survival Hunter without using Raidbots to sim your own character, there are simply too many variables involved to intuitively figure out what gear to wear and so on without simming it first. Generally speaking, a simulation should be the first and final say in the gear you end up wearing for any given situation.

Simming is now very easy with no need to understand SimulationCraft syntax or installation yourself. All you will need is the in-game SimulationCraft AddOn, and the Raidbots website. We have a dedicated guide on using Raidbots here on Icy-Veins:

If you are not familiar with Raidbots, you can use our Raidbots Guide to get started.

How To Analyze Your Mistakes as a Survival Hunter

When it comes to identifying and improving your mistakes, we strongly recommend the website WoWAnalyzer — it will analyze your logs and give you a report detailing how you did on the problems above and more.
